Georgia and Azerbaijan are developing a shared information system for their customs offices, according to Vakhtang Lashkaradze, Head of the Center for Information Technologies of the Income Service of the Georgian Ministry for Finances, Georgia Online reports.
The Center is cooperating with the Azerbaijani State Customs Committee. They tested a system for exchange of information on imports and exports at the Krasny Most customs office.
80% of data has been unified.
Azerbaijan and Georgia have six customs offices controlled by the Balaken and Tovus Customs Directorates: Sadykhly, Synyg Kerpyu, Jandargel, Mazymchay, Muganly and Beyuk Kyasik.
